The Rise of Eco-Luxe

Eco-luxe is a concept that combines the elegance and comfort of luxury living with the principles of sustainability.
Homeowners are increasingly seeking properties that are energy-efficient, use eco-friendly materials, and incorporate green technologies.
This trend is not just a passing fad; it's a fundamental shift in how we think about home design and construction.

Energy Efficiency

One of the primary focuses of eco-luxe is energy efficiency.
New homes are being designed to minimize energy consumption and reduce carbon footprints.
This includes the use of advanced insulation, energy-efficient windows, and smart home technologies that help manage energy use.
Solar panels are becoming a standard feature, providing a renewable source of energy that can significantly lower utility bills.

Sustainable Materials

Another key aspect of eco-luxe is the use of sustainable materials.
Builders are opting for materials that have a lower environmental impact, such as bamboo, recycled glass, and reclaimed wood.
These materials not only reduce the strain on natural resources but also add a unique and luxurious touch to the home.
Additionally, the use of low-VOC (volatile organic compounds) paints and finishes ensures a healthier living environment.

Green Technologies

Innovative green technologies are also playing a crucial role in the eco-luxe trend.
Water conservation systems, such as rainwater harvesting and greywater recycling, are becoming more common.
These systems help reduce water consumption and promote sustainability.
Smart irrigation systems that use weather data to optimize watering schedules are also gaining popularity.

Zero-Waste Living

The concept of zero-waste living is gaining traction in the eco-luxe sector.
Home designs are incorporating features that facilitate waste reduction, such as built-in composting systems and recycling stations.
Zero-waste kitchens, complete with reusable and compostable materials, are becoming a standard feature in eco-luxe homes.

Community and Green Spaces

Eco-luxe is not just about individual homes; it's also about creating sustainable communities.
Developers are designing neighborhoods that prioritize green spaces, such as community gardens and parks.
These spaces not only enhance the quality of life for residents but also promote biodiversity and reduce the urban heat island effect.
